Sanchez v. Commissioner of Correction

Connecticut Appellate Court

October 22, 2012

As reiterated in the 2009 Connecticut Appellate Court case of Joseph v. Commissioner of Correction, "[t]he habeas judge, as the trier of facts, is the sole arbiter of the credibility of witnesses and the weight to be given to their testimony."
